The Role of PSEIP Nurses in the USA
Let's zoom in on the USA and check out the world of PSEIP nurses. Here, the nursing profession is a diverse one, with nurses working in hospitals, clinics, nursing homes, and even in the military. It's a landscape of different specialties, from critical care and oncology to pediatrics and mental health. These nurses work across a wide range of environments, ensuring that every patient receives the care they need.
PSEIP nurses in the USA are expected to have a solid educational foundation. Most nurses start with a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) degree, though some enter the profession with an associate degree. Advanced practice nurses, such as nurse practitioners and certified nurse midwives, often hold Master of Science in Nursing (MSN) degrees or even doctoral degrees. This means they are prepared to handle a wide range of responsibilities and provide the best care possible.
Their roles can be complex and challenging. They often have to balance their clinical duties with administrative tasks, patient advocacy, and continuous professional development. They are also expected to stay current with the latest medical advancements and best practices. In the USA, technology plays a huge role in healthcare, and PSEIP nurses need to be proficient in using electronic health records, monitoring systems, and other advanced equipment. This helps them provide safe and effective care. Communication skills are crucial, as they must interact with patients, their families, and other healthcare professionals. The capacity to communicate effectively is essential for ensuring that patients feel understood and that everyone is on the same page.
The Role of PSEIP Nurses in Brazil
Now, let's hop over to Brazil and take a look at the lives of PSEIP nurses there. In Brazil, nurses also play a pivotal role, but the healthcare system has its own unique characteristics. The public healthcare system, known as SUS (Sistema Único de Saúde), is a major player, offering free or low-cost healthcare to the entire population. PSEIP nurses often work within this system, providing care to a diverse patient population.
Brazilian nurses have a strong presence in community health programs, reaching out to underserved populations and addressing public health issues. They often travel to remote areas and work in favelas, the informal settlements that are home to many Brazilians. Their work can extend beyond the clinical setting to include health promotion, disease prevention, and community education. In Brazil, nurses need to be prepared for diverse challenges. They must navigate a system with limited resources and be able to adapt to various patient needs.
Brazilian PSEIP nurses often work in complex environments. They have to balance their clinical duties with tasks related to the public health agenda and community outreach. The education and training of Brazilian nurses are also worth mentioning. Nurses in Brazil usually start with a bachelor's degree in nursing, which provides a strong foundation for their practice. Post-graduate programs, such as specializations and master's degrees, are also available, and these can help nurses to advance their careers and develop expertise in specific areas.
